Poachers' gang sell rhino horns by from Guwahati hotels: Assam Forest minister

| | Mar 18, 2017, at 02:25 am
Guwahati, Mar 17 (IBNS): Assam Forest Minister Pramila Rani Brahma on Friday said that, poachers use sophisticated weapons to kill one horned rhinoceros in Assam and illegal rhino horn trade is carried from Guwahati based hotels.

The Assam minister said that, the state forest department and other security agencies have found vital clues about presence of poachers and international illegal traders in several city based hotels.

“In past times, several consignments of illegal rhino horn trade were made in Guwahati based hotels. After fixing the rate, the gang had sent it to Myanmar, China, Thailand like countries,” Brahma said.

The Assam Forest Minister further said that, poacher gang had also used China made ulta-modern boat and other accessories to kill rhinos in the state.

“To check the poaching incidents and fight against poachers, the state forest department has taken adequate measures by providing sophisticated weapons to forest guards,” Brahma said.

Pramila Rani Brahma said that, the forest department will use drone in Kaziranga National Park (KNP) to protect wild animals in the world heritage site.

On the other hand, poachers had killed another one horned rhino at Rajiv Gandhi Natioanl Park in Orang and taken away its horn.

According to the reports, the rhino was killed by poachers three days ago and forest guards of the park had found the bullet injuries dehorned carcass of a male rhino inside the park on Friday morning.
